The Rise of Online Gaming

The roots of online gaming can be traced back to the early days of the internet, where text-based MUDs (Multi-User Dungeons) laid the foundation for what was to come. As technology progressed, so did the complexity and accessibility of online games. With the launch of platforms like Xbox Live and PlayStation Network, console gamers could finally join the online fray, while PC gaming flourished with the rise of MMORPGs (Massively Multiplayer Online Role-Playing Games) like World of Warcraft and RuneScape.

The Impact on Culture and Society

Online gaming has permeated popular culture in myriad ways, influencing everything from fashion to music. Memes and catchphrases from popular games have become ingrained in internet culture, while streaming platforms like Twitch have turned gamers into celebrities with loyal fan bases. Moreover, online gaming has given rise to new forms of expression, such as machinima (films created using video game engines) and virtual photography, showcasing the artistic potential of virtual worlds.
